** The Acura repair market in Fulton, Illinois, is characteristic of a smaller, rural community. There are no dedicated Acura dealerships or brand-exclusive specialists within the city limits. The market is served primarily by high-quality, independent auto repair shops that have adapted to the technical demands of modern import vehicles. Competition is moderate but of a high standard, with a few long-standing businesses dominating the local trust landscape. These shops compete on reputation, personalized service, and technical capability rather than price undercutting. Typical pricing for specialized Acura services (e.g., VTEC solenoid replacement, SH-AWD fluid service) is generally 20-30% lower than dealership rates in larger metro areas like the Quad Cities, while labor rates are competitive for the region. For the most complex issues, such as advanced transmission control module programming or specific body/radar calibrations post-collision, owners may still be referred to the Acura dealership in Davenport, IA (about a 30-minute drive). However, for the vast majority of diagnostics, maintenance, and repair needs, the local providers in and around Fulton are more than capable and offer a significant value and convenience advantage.
